Vue.py 开源项目教程

Vue.py 开源项目教程

vue.pyPythonic Vue.js项目地址:https://gitcode.com/gh_mirrors/vu/vue.py

项目介绍

Vue.py 是一个结合了 Python 的优雅和 Vue.js 强大的前端框架能力的库,旨在简化 Python 后端开发人员构建现代 Web 应用程序的过程。它允许开发者使用 Vue 组件语法在服务器端渲染页面,实现前后端的完美协同,特别适合那些寻求统一代码风格和高效开发流程的团队。

项目快速启动

要快速启动 Vue.py 项目,首先确保你的系统已安装好 Python(建议版本 3.7+)以及 Node.js(用于编译 Vue 组件)。接下来,遵循以下步骤:

安装依赖

  1. 克隆项目到本地:

    git clone https://github.com/stefanhoelzl/vue.py.git
    
  2. 进入项目目录并安装Python依赖:

    cd vue.py
    pip install -r requirements.txt
    
  3. 安装Node.js依赖(Vue.js编译所需):

    npm install
    

运行示例应用

项目中通常包含了一个简单的示例应用。启动它以便快速体验:

python examples/simple_app/main.py

浏览器访问 http://localhost:5000/ 即可看到运行结果。这个例子展示了如何在一个基础的 Flask 应用中集成 Vue.js 组件。

应用案例和最佳实践

Vue.py 的应用场景广泛,从简单的小工具网站到复杂的单页应用均可。最佳实践中,应充分利用其服务器端渲染的特点来提高SEO友好性和初始加载速度。务必分离前端和后端逻辑,利用Vue.js的组件化特性来管理复杂性,并通过Vue.py提供的API接口保持数据的一致性与响应式更新。

典型生态项目

虽然Vue.py自身是将Vue.js引入Python世界的桥梁,但它并不孤单。配合如Flask、Django等成熟的Python Web框架,可以构建出高度复杂的Web服务。社区中也可能存在围绕Vue.py的特定工具或插件,尽管直接相关的生态资料可能不如原生Vue.js丰富,但Python强大的库支持和丰富的web开发经验意味着你可以灵活地整合各类现有解决方案,比如使用django-vite-plugin进行现代化的前端构建流程整合。


此文档提供了一个简要的入门指南,深入学习Vue.py时,建议详细阅读项目文档和官方示例,以探索更高级特性和最佳开发实践。

vue.pyPythonic Vue.js项目地址:https://gitcode.com/gh_mirrors/vu/vue.py

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

秦凡湛Sheila

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值